Eastern Parkway Portfolio Housing Development Fund โ rent-stabilized buildings and HPD violations
Eastern Parkway Portfolio Housing Development Fund is the registered owner of 5 rent-stabilized buildings in New York City, covering 64 apartments. HPD has 17 open violations against them, 3.4 per building, 3 of them class C โ the immediately hazardous grade a landlord has 24 hours to fix. 2 of the buildings have none open. That is the 1253rd-largest rent-stabilized portfolio of the 1,416 landlords tracked here. Boroughs: Brooklyn (5).
